Interface Pinouts
The RS-232 Interface of the SpeedNet ME Radio is configured as Data Communications
Equipment (DCE). See Figure 4.

The SpeedNet ME Radio Ethernet interface uses an RJ-45 connector with the pinout
shown in Figure 5 below. The Ethernet port is on the rear panel of the SpeedNet ME
Radio. It is auto-sensing for assignment of transmit and receive lines (no crossover
cables required) and auto-negotiates for 10-Mbps or 100-Mbps data rate as required by
the connected device.
